Hi,

who needs AmiUpdate? :laughing:

Have you heard of Grunch?

http://www.geit.de/deu_grunch.html

It is a package-manager for MorphOS and 68k (I do not know if the AmigaOS-Version works) that offers easy installation and is updateable (Script). I am already working on the extension of the 68k database.

I have a page where I offer a manual to update distributions like amikit.
http://www.natami-news.de/html/support.html

And I am integrating most of the downloads successful in Grunch. What do you think? So AmiUpdate is not needed anymore.

Are there files missing in my list you would like to have integrated? I will try to integrate it in Grunch then.
